苏州实操派科技有限公司官网-实操派教育科技,汇川技术PLC培训,实操派PLC培训,苏州PLC培训机构

如何在CODESYS中生成可执行程序?

[复制链接]
1 63

附件下载,需登录可以查看贴内更多信息

您需要 登录 才可以下载或查看,没有账号?立即注册

x
文章大纲:

I. 前言
    A. 介绍CODESYS
    B. 目的

II. 开始编写可执行程序
    A. 安装CODESYS
        1. 硬件和软件要求
        2. 下载和安装CODESYS
    B. 创建项目
        1. 新建项目
        2. 添加设备
        3. 配置设备
    C. 编写程序
        1. 了解编程语言LD和FBD
        2. 指令和函数
        3. 变量声明和初始化
        4. 程序逻辑
    D. 编译和生成程序文件
        1. 编译程序
        2. 生成程序文件

III. 调试和测试程序
    A. 使用仿真器
        1. 设置仿真环境
        2. 运行程序
    B. 联机测试
        1. 连接PLC
        2. 下载程序
        3. 测试程序

IV. 总结
    A. 总结CODESYS的使用方法
    B. 展望未来

I. 前言

A. 介绍CODESYS

CODESYS是一款广泛使用的工业自动化软件,用于创建控制系统和机器控制应用程序。CODESYS支持多种编程语言,如LD、FBD、IL等,同时也支持多种平台和设备。

B. 目的

本文将介绍如何在CODESYS中生成可执行程序。通过本文的学习,您将了解CODESYS的基本使用方法,并能够在实际应用中编写和测试程序。

II. 开始编写可执行程序

A. 安装CODESYS

1. 硬件和软件要求

在安装CODESYS之前,需要检查计算机是否符合以下最低系统要求:

- 操作系统:Windows 7/8/10或Windows Server 2008 R2/2012/2016
- 处理器:1 GHz或更高
- 内存:1 GB或更高
- 硬盘空间:500 MB或更高

2. 下载和安装CODESYS

CODESYS可以从官方网站下载安装包。下载完成后,双击安装包并按照提示进行安装。

B. 创建项目

1. 新建项目

启动CODESYS并创建新项目。在“项目浏览器”中右键单击文件夹,并选择“新建项目”。

2. 添加设备

在新项目中,右键单击“设备”文件夹,并选择“添加设备”。选择相应的PLC设备,并分配IP地址。

3. 配置设备

对设备进行必要的配置,例如串口、以太网等通讯方式、各种I/O端口等。

C. 编写程序

1. 了解编程语言LD和FBD

CODESYS支持多种编程语言,其中较为常用的是LD(ladder diagram)和FBD(function block diagram),这两种语言都是图形化编程语言。

2. 指令和函数

在程序设计中,需要使用各种指令和函数。CODESYS提供了丰富的指令和函数供程序员使用。

3. 变量声明和初始化

在编写程序时,需要进行变量的声明和初始化。通过变量的声明,程序可以更方便地读取和操作数据。

4. 程序逻辑

编写程序的核心是确定逻辑。通过各种语句和指令,实现程序的逻辑控制。

D. 编译和生成程序文件

1. 编译程序

在编写完程序后,需要对程序进行编译。在“项目浏览器”中右键单击“程序”文件夹,并选择“编译”。

2. 生成程序文件

程序编译完成后,需要将程序转换为可执行文件。在“项目浏览器”中右键单击“程序”文件夹,并选择“生成”。

III. 调试和测试程序

A. 使用仿真器

1. 设置仿真环境

在调试程序之前,可以使用CODESYS的仿真器进行调试。通过仿真器,可以在不连接实际硬件的情况下,测试程序的逻辑是否正确。

2. 运行程序

启动仿真器并运行程序。在运行过程中,可以对程序进行逐步调试,以便在实际使用中排除故障。

B. 联机测试

1. 连接PLC

在联机测试之前,需要将计算机与PLC设备连接。可以通过串口、以太网等方式进行连接。

2. 下载程序

将编写好的程序下载到PLC设备中。下载完成后,可以通过PLC设备进行程序的实际运行。

3. 测试程序

在程序运行过程中,可以通过检查PLC设备的状态、数据变化等方式,验证程序的正确性和可靠性。

IV. 总结

A. 总结CODESYS的使用方法

本文介绍了如何在CODESYS中生成可执行程序,并通过仿真器和联机测试,对程序进行调试和测试。CODESYS是一款功能强大的工业自动化软件,对于电气工程师而言,掌握CODESYS的使用方法非常重要。

B. 展望未来

随着工业自动化技术的发展,CODESYS也在不断升级和完善。未来,CODESYS将继续发挥其在工业自动化领域的重要作用,为自动化控制系统的开发和应用提供更加优秀的软件支持。

________________________________________________________________________

免责声明:本文非官方发布,内容真实性请注意甄别,文章内容仅供参考。本站不对内容真实性负责,请悉知!本站不对内容真实性负责,请悉知!。我们专注于汇川技术产品培训,官网https://shicaopai.com
回复

使用道具 举报

shicaopai 2023-8-5 17:54:00 | 显示全部楼层
文章大纲修改版:

I. 前言
    A. 介绍CODESYS
    B. 目的

II. 安装CODESYS
    A. 硬件和软件要求
    B. 下载和安装CODESYS

III. 创建项目
    A. 新建项目
    B. 添加设备
    C. 配置设备

IV. 编写程序
    A. 了解编程语言LD和FBD
    B. 指令和函数
    C. 变量声明和初始化
    D. 程序逻辑

V. 编译和生成程序文件
    A. 编译程序
    B. 生成程序文件

VI. 调试和测试程序
    A. 使用仿真器
        1. 设置仿真环境
        2. 运行程序
    B. 联机测试
        1. 连接PLC
        2. 下载程序
        3. 测试程序

VII. 总结
    A. CODESYS的使用方法
    B. 展望未来

I. 前言

A. 介绍CODESYS

CODESYS是一款广泛使用的工业自动化软件,它是一个集成开发环境(IDE),用于创建控制系统和机器控制应用程序。CODESYS支持多种编程语言,如LD、FBD、ST等,同时也支持多种平台和设备。

B. 目的

本文旨在介绍在CODESYS中生成可执行程序的过程,并提供相关的技术交流和经验分享。

II. 安装CODESYS

A. 硬件和软件要求

在安装CODESYS之前,需要确保计算机满足以下最低系统要求:

- 操作系统:Windows 7/8/10或Windows Server 2008 R2/2012/2016
- 处理器:1 GHz或更高
- 内存:1 GB或更高
- 硬盘空间:500 MB或更高

B. 下载和安装CODESYS

可以从CODESYS官网下载适用于个人使用的免费版本。下载完成后,运行安装程序并按照提示进行安装。

III. 创建项目

A. 新建项目

打开CODESYS,并在“文件”菜单中选择“新建项目”。选择适当的PLC型号和目标设备,然后点击“确定”。

B. 添加设备

在项目中,右键单击“设备”文件夹,选择“添加设备”。根据实际使用的PLC设备类型进行选择,并设置相应的参数。

C. 配置设备

对设备进行必要的配置,例如通信接口、I/O模块等。确保设备与计算机连接正常。

IV. 编写程序

A. 了解编程语言LD和FBD

CODESYS支持多种编程语言,常见的有LD(梯形图)和FBD(功能块图)。了解这两种编程语言的基本概念和使用方法,以便能够编写程序。

B. 指令和函数

CODESYS提供了丰富的指令和函数库,用于编写控制逻辑和处理各种任务。熟悉常用的指令和函数,以便在程序中调用和使用。

C. 变量声明和初始化

在编写程序时,需要声明变量并初始化。了解不同类型的变量及其作用,正确地声明和初始化变量,确保程序的准确性和可靠性。

D. 程序逻辑

根据实际需求,设计和实现程序的逻辑。通过使用条件语句、循环结构和函数调用等方式,编写清晰、可读性强的程序逻辑。

V. 编译和生成程序文件

A. 编译程序

在编写完程序后,点击CODESYS工具栏上的“编译”按钮,对程序进行编译。如果存在语法错误或逻辑错误,编译器会报告相应的错误信息。

B. 生成程序文件

程序编译成功后,可以生成可执行程序文件。选择“生成”选项,CODESYS将自动生成与PLC设备兼容的可执行程序文件。

VI. 调试和测试程序

A. 使用
                                                                                                                                                                                                                                                 以上内容来自  AI机器人,如需继续对话,则在此回答下“点击回复” 或者 在提问时  “@机器人”!禁止 "黄赌毒及政治敏感",违者封号,严重者 提交 网警公安部门。本站不对内容真实性负责,AI机器人有时候会乱说一通……
回复

使用道具 举报

data/attachment/temp/202212/30/133743h8cd9z14sjs84kaz.png_thumb.jpg 共31章节628课时

【全科班】汇川中型PLC从0到1就业班(Codesys系统化全科班课程-600节+)-汇川PLC教程

朱子文

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/VMdEZiqp3BMkbBIlMRRD.png 共9章节44课时

【09-Codesys教程】电子凸轮齿轮从入门到进阶系统化课程-色标跟踪-探针-追剪-飞剪-间歇式工艺-汇川中大型PLC伺服多轴同步运控

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240217/v39r666Z663eBBGKErRm.png 共30章节630课时

【全科班】汇川技术H5U从0到1就业班(系统化全科班-600节+)

张汉清

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240207/HlL5SWHry9lPVdqC8i59.png 共5章节63课时

【01-Codesys教程】ST文本从0到1,从入门到进阶-汇川中大型PLC教程

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240227/AMo32PcbJeIMJBT3m8Pu.png 共4章节36课时

03 中大型ST文本结合仿真软件小项目 31节-气缸功能块封装-状态机编程思路-小设备框架

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Fu5pu34pPcTpu0La443P.png 共6章节52课时

【10-Codesys】包装行业-三伺服枕包机实战项目(4虚轴3实轴耦合+凸轮动态修改+防切工艺+防空工艺+色标探针+挺杆功能+状态机编程+程序框架+指针FIFO)

朱子文

¥ 899.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Su1ibr3I77yl78DLBR7D.png 共4章节29课时

【12-Codesys小课】中大型PLC-PID控制器算法从入门到进阶之液位控制系统

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/Cz3hqDmDD8qHfT3MDm4m.png 共3章节30课时

【05-Codesys教程】汇川中大型PLC单轴运动控制教程-汇川PLC教程

朱子文

¥ 399.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/gXpEpJ8Qb78eD5lDqlnQ.png 共3章节25课时

【06-Codesys教程】汇川中大型PLC运动控制进阶篇(多轴PTP)-编程框架与编程模板实操

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/e39s63ppg54Q2s5H33H9.png 共3章节24课时

【08-codesys教程】汇川中大型codesys教程-多轴运控扩展篇经验分享小知识分享

朱子文

¥ 299.00
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

data/attachment/temp/202212/30/133743h8cd9z14sjs84kaz.png_thumb.jpg 共31章节628课时

【全科班】汇川中型PLC从0到1就业班(Codesys系统化全科班课程-600节+)-汇川PLC教程

朱子文

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/VMdEZiqp3BMkbBIlMRRD.png 共9章节44课时

【09-Codesys教程】电子凸轮齿轮从入门到进阶系统化课程-色标跟踪-探针-追剪-飞剪-间歇式工艺-汇川中大型PLC伺服多轴同步运控

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240217/v39r666Z663eBBGKErRm.png 共30章节630课时

【全科班】汇川技术H5U从0到1就业班(系统化全科班-600节+)

张汉清

咨询客服
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240207/HlL5SWHry9lPVdqC8i59.png 共5章节63课时

【01-Codesys教程】ST文本从0到1,从入门到进阶-汇川中大型PLC教程

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240227/AMo32PcbJeIMJBT3m8Pu.png 共4章节36课时

03 中大型ST文本结合仿真软件小项目 31节-气缸功能块封装-状态机编程思路-小设备框架

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Fu5pu34pPcTpu0La443P.png 共6章节52课时

【10-Codesys】包装行业-三伺服枕包机实战项目(4虚轴3实轴耦合+凸轮动态修改+防切工艺+防空工艺+色标探针+挺杆功能+状态机编程+程序框架+指针FIFO)

朱子文

¥ 899.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/Su1ibr3I77yl78DLBR7D.png 共4章节29课时

【12-Codesys小课】中大型PLC-PID控制器算法从入门到进阶之液位控制系统

朱子文

¥ 699.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/Cz3hqDmDD8qHfT3MDm4m.png 共3章节30课时

【05-Codesys教程】汇川中大型PLC单轴运动控制教程-汇川PLC教程

朱子文

¥ 399.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20230603/gXpEpJ8Qb78eD5lDqlnQ.png 共3章节25课时

【06-Codesys教程】汇川中大型PLC运动控制进阶篇(多轴PTP)-编程框架与编程模板实操

朱子文

¥ 499.00
https://shicaopai-video-files.oss-cn-hangzhou.aliyuncs.com/keke_video_base/image/20240206/e39s63ppg54Q2s5H33H9.png 共3章节24课时

【08-codesys教程】汇川中大型codesys教程-多轴运控扩展篇经验分享小知识分享

朱子文

¥ 299.00

到"π³ 实操派",学PLC就是快!汇川PLC及Codesys培训

项目实战 手把手教学 微信&电话 15850116008
超600节系统化课程,汇川优秀自动化讲师亲授!学一门Codesys,玩800家PLC仅剩少量名额
点击免费试听

到实操派,学PLC就是快!

扫码领取工控文库VIP

钻石VIP先到先得

服务电话 & 微信:9:00-22:00

15850116008

苏州实操派科技有限公司

公司地址:江苏省苏州市吴中区越溪街道天鹅荡路5号31B13

Copyright © 苏州实操派科技有限公司 2022 到实操派,学PLC就是快!工业自动化业务培训适用人群:成人 ( 苏ICP备2022021576号-3 )

公司地址:江苏省苏州市吴中区越溪街道天鹅荡路5号31B13

返回顶部